Why It's Best To Buy Wine En primeur Online

The controversy around how a fine wine is defined rages ever on amongst critics, experts and bloggers. The general tacit agreement if there is one seems to harp back to several essential principles: Character,Length of finish and complexity. But at the end of the day everyone has their opinion and perhaps whichever wine you personally feel is fine is well..fine. How does this work when you are Buying wine en primeur though? gambling on wines in the hope of moving it on for profit or even just buying a wine prior to it's released (en primeur) to appreciate in a couple of years is a challenging venture within this particularly specialist led part of the wine world so one probably has to take notice of what the producers, writers and experts are predicting. You can't usually be there yourself when a vintage is tasted prior to a limited number of bottles being made available en primeur, and it really does take an educated palate to give a valuable prediction on how its going to improve between that initial promise and it's official release. Numerous factors influence how a harvest will convert to a great wine so by having a good idea of what the pre harvest conditions, weather, any pest or fungal challenges were encountered in a given year can be invaluable. obviously individual varieties respond to alternative situations so yet again it's doubtless good to become armed with particular information of the selected style of wine you're serious about buying en primeur. You must also consider that when you buy wine futures from a re seller - they've made the investment themselves initially and therefore are consequently the middle man between you and the wine producer. Even experts can be wrong and really wine can be a fickle liquid. It can display excellent promise when bottled but things can go wrong over the following years. Thankfully having said that wine making has become such an art form as well as an exacting science so nasty surprises are far less frequent than in years gone by. Independent and household name retailers have built longstanding understandings with the producers they obtain from. They also have hugely priceless reputations to defend as do the high profile wine writers. This makes buying wine en primeur a far safer prospect than in decades earlier.
